TEULIS Shadow Theatre

 

TEULIS Shadow Theatre, renowned for its captivating performances, will perform in Estonia for the very first time tomorrow, March 6. Their legendary show “Your Shadow”, which has been performed around the world offers a unique blend of high-class acrobatics, optical illusions, superb sound, and stunning video projections.

While the art of shadow theatre dates back thousands of years, TEULIS has revitalised the genre. Through the interplay of light and shadow, the performers bring forth an array of illusions, that seamlessly transform on stage before your eyes.

The TEULIS Shadow Theatre have been finalists in prestigious talent competitions across Europe and been on successful tours in various countries including Italy, Turkey, Finland, and Japan, where they received thunderous applause from over 35,000 spectators.

Estonian audiences now have the opportunity to witness TEULIS Shadow Theatre for the very first time. As the theatre group will bring its mesmerising “Your Shadow” show to Tallinn’s Estonia Concert Hall tomorrow, Saturday, March 6.
